The Fermi Labs contract consists of MPI working with the Fermi National Accelerator Laboratory to assist in the development of the next generation of accelerator particle impact sensor electronics. Microelectronic Packaging Inc. (MPI) is a high-density packaging interconnect solutions company providing design services, manufacturing and testing capabilities. MPI satisfies the requirements of integrated circuits Integrated circuits

Headquartered in San Diego, with on-site manufacturing facilities, the company develops, manufactures, markets and sells multi-chip modules to customers in the semiconductor, communications, automatic test equipment (ATE) and electronics-related industries.
